Transaction 1f340db34b67c52ef6451d2406dcc43f2a8d5aae4260143abfe7cd764d6958d5

1 Input
2 Outputs
  • 1f340db34b67c52ef6451d2406dcc43f2a8d5aae4260143abfe7cd764d6958d5:0
  • value  25258274
    address  1JJ5HsAezpmzEHQVvAg3AveDdP3DbinLMx
  • 1f340db34b67c52ef6451d2406dcc43f2a8d5aae4260143abfe7cd764d6958d5:1
  • value  97490600
    address  14ZA3K2msJaPNDwBdFzcuQyu6SWmUpKUBB